"...Massie took one look around. It was the last time she'd ever see these faces again." The fifth book in The Clique series, The Pretty Committee Strikes Back, takes the girls out of the city and into the wilderness as they venture into the woods on a school camping trip! Not only do they get to be away from their parents but they also get to be with the Briarwood boys who are only a few yards away. With all the excitement of the trip and having the boys their combined, the girls figure that they need to be prepared for anything so Massie starts M.U.C.K. (Massie's Underground Clinic for Kissing). Tension builds up when Massie is found to be a fake at kissing experience. But emotions run wild when Claire finds Alicia kissing her boyfriend as a way to get revenge for kissing her own crush. To add to the drama Dylan finds her famous talk show host mom kissing her geography teacher which causes her to run off into the woods mad, dragging the rest of The Pretty Committee along with her. Although they were specifically told not to venture off into the woods without adult supervision they continue to go deeper and deeper in. After an encounter with a grizzly bear the girls finally arrive back to camp grounds safely - only to find that they have been expelled from Octavian Country Day school!This book was probably one of the best out of the series because it leads you to think, Well what happens now that they have been expelled? Just like any great author would do, Lisi Harrison proposed questions for the readers to try to answer making them want to read the next book. I enjoyed reading this book because, as I just stated, it proposes questions that make you want to keep reading to find out the answer. But it also is like an overview of modern day teenage life. With all the drama and emotions running wild, teenage life can be hard but also good for life lessons, just like what the girls in the book experience. This book also had comedy in it and I love to laugh. For example the girls are always making up funny jokes and they sometimes act silly.
